Two new platforms have been released by Intel. The company claims enhanced productivity for the home or office.
The Intel Pentium D processor is Intel's second dual-core processor.
Dual-core processors have a two pieces of silicon on each chip.
The Pentium D is matched with the Intel 945 Express chipset family. Together they promise enhanced mulitmedia applications.
The new Pentium D is cheaper in its 820, 830 and 840 variants than the first dual-core processor the Pentium Extreme Edition processor.

Dell, HP and Lenovo are all soon to start shipping Pentium D machines.
The second platform announced is the Intel Professional Business Platform. Advanced security, management and collaboration technologies are combined.
Part of the new platform is Intel Active Management Technology (AMT)
IT managers with AMT can install security patches and diagnose problems on all AMT enabled PCs. The platform works as long as the PCs are connected to the network, even if they are turned off, have a failed hard drive or operating system.
The platfrom is based on the 945G Express Chipset and the optional Intel PRO/1000 PM network adaptor.
